At this point after fruit set you just have to balance the growth going to
the vines and that going to the pumpkin. To grow a world class pumpkin here
is a guide on how fast it should be growing. To know how much pruning the
tertiary vines you have to do and how much fertilizer and water you have
to use the following table as your guide. I assume you know what over the
top measurements are.
Note a 10 LB pumpkin has over the top measures of 70 inches.
Note these are average growth rates over a 5 day period.
Days from 10 lbs. Average Growth Rate per Day to get a Champion
Pumpkin.
0-5 2.5 lbs./day
5-10 10
10-15 22-24
15-20 24-27
20-25 23-27
25-30 21-25
30-35 17-20
35-40 13-16
40-45 10-12
45-50 8-10
50-55 6-8
55-60 5-6.5
60-65 3.5-5
65-70 2.5-3.5
70-75 1.8-2.2
75-80 1-1.4
Totaling these growth rates against the days gets you between a 850 LB to
1000 + LB result.
